Understanding a Cross-Platform Data API
A Cross-Platform Data API is an application programming interface (API) designed to work throughout completely different operating systems, frameworks, and devices. Whether or not you are working with Windows, macOS, Android, iOS, Linux, or web applications, this type of API means that you can retrieve, send, and manipulate data constantly across all platforms.
These APIs are sometimes constructed using universal standards like REST, GraphQL, or gRPC. They are typically language-agnostic and accessible through HTTP, making integration simpler and faster for builders working in numerous environments.
Why You Ought to Use a Cross-Platform Data API
1. Unified Access to Data
One of the most compelling reasons to make use of a Cross-Platform Data API is unified data access. Instead of building separate APIs or data connectors for every platform, a single API can handle all data requests from mobile apps, web apps, desktop purchasers, and even IoT devices. This significantly reduces complicatedity and development time.
2. Improved Developer Effectivity
A single API interface signifies that builders only have to be taught one set of protocols and documentation. This reduces onboarding time for new team members and accelerates development cycles. Additionally, it helps keep a constant experience throughout all platforms, which is critical for delivering high-quality software.
3. Faster Time to Market
With one API dealing with all platforms, your development team can build and release features faster. Instead of duplicating effort for each working system or gadget, builders deal with building core functionality as soon as and deploying it everywhere. This streamlined workflow boosts productivity and shortens the time it takes to launch new products or updates.
4. Scalability and Flexibility
Cross-Platform Data APIs are inherently scalable. As your person base grows or as you develop into new platforms, the API could be extended without overhauling the whole system. It additionally supports hybrid cloud environments, making it simpler to adapt to changing infrastructure needs.
5. Better Upkeep and Upgrades
Managing one API is much easier than maintaining several. Updates, bug fixes, and security patches can be deployed more efficiently, ensuring that every one platforms benefit from improvements on the same time. This consistency reduces errors and improves the general consumer experience.
6. Enhanced Security
Modern Cross-Platform APIs come with built-in security features akin to authentication, authorization, and data encryption. Since all platforms interact with the same secure interface, enforcing policies becomes easier. This centralization improves compliance and reduces the risk of data breaches.
7. Help for Rising Technologies
As new technologies like AI, machine learning, and augmented reality grow to be more integrated into applications, Cross-Platform Data APIs supply a reliable way to share data between legacy systems and cutting-edge tools. This enables innovation without sacrificing compatibility.
Real-World Use Cases
E-commerce platforms use Cross-Platform APIs to synchronize stock, orders, and customer data throughout web, mobile, and third-party marketplaces.
Monetary services rely on them to provide constant data to customer-facing apps and backend systems.
Healthcare applications use these APIs to make sure data interoperability between mobile health apps, wearable units, and hospital databases.
